Output 58ee1bc5df0c0e699fbb46e698ba89f2093d4631bfc7366be40e8f1fc5551cbd:9

value
475060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d3c88cf8939747ba255aadc999e2551dd6eae2 OP_EQUAL
address
39RYPdGjmhYoNcDMRucdNJDtAZC4gD75rD
transaction
58ee1bc5df0c0e699fbb46e698ba89f2093d4631bfc7366be40e8f1fc5551cbd
confirmations
355142
spent
true